Postby Insane_Pony_Posse » Tue May 10, 2011 6:02 am

Ja'Gared Davis is one of my favorite SMU players. What a playmaker! One other thing I hope to see from him as he enters his final two years at SMU is a maturity level to not be baited into stupid penalties. In his first two years it seems as though some spare from opposing teams would bait him into a shoving or punching match after a play had ended and here comes a costly yellow flag. Ja'Gared is going to be fun to watch these next two years as he takes his play to another level.
